MK41T56 - 512 bit 64b x8 Serial Access TIMEKEEPER SRAM

General Description

The MK41T56 TIMEKEEPER® is a low power 512 bit static CMOS RAM organized as 64 words by 8 bits.

A built-in 32.768 kHz oscillator (external crystal controlled) and the first 8 bytes of the RAM are used for the clock/calendar function and are configured in binary coded decimal (BCD) format.

MK41T56 MKI41T56 512 bit (64b x8) Serial Access TIMEKEEPER® SRAM COUNTERS for SECONDS, MINUTES, HOURS, DAY, DATE, MONTH and YEARS SOFTWARE CLOCK CALIBRATION AUTOMATIC POWER-FAIL DETECT and SWITCH CIRCUITRY I2C BUS COMPATIBLE 56 BYTES of GENERAL PURPOSE RAM ULTRA-LOW BATTERY SUPPLY CURRENT of 500nA OPERATING TEMPERATURE: – MK41T56: 0 to 70°C – MKI41T56: –40 to 85°C AUTOMATIC LEAP YEAR COMPENSATION DESCRIPTION The MK41T56 TIMEKEEPER® is a low power 512 bit static CMOS RAM organized as 64 words by 8 bits. A built-in 32.768 kHz oscillator (external crystal controlled) and the first 8 bytes of the RAM are used for the clock/calendar function and are configured in binary coded decimal (BCD) format. Addresses and data are transferred serially via a two-line bi-directional bus.
